RCD Espanyol Barcelona Spain Soccer Football - Sticker Graphic - Auto, Wall, Laptop, Cell, Truck Sticker for Windows, Cars, Trucks

Was: $37.88
Now: $18.94
(No reviews yet) Write a Review
SKU:
YSD14809
UPC:
739382558990
Condition:
New
Availability:
Free Shipping from the USA. Estimated 2-4 days delivery.
Adding to cart… The item has been added